Family Foundations Cooperative
This organization is a private foundation dedicated to providing assistance to indigent families. Its mission focuses on supporting various charities that address the needs of low-income households, particularly through faith-based initiatives and human services. The foundation primarily serves organizations that offer direct support to families in need, including food security and child welfare programs. While it operates mainly in Nevada, its funding extends to a few other states, reflecting a commitment to helping vulnerable populations across a broader region.

Geography
Observed giving is heavily concentrated in the foundation's home state: 85% of grant dollars went to Nevada in the latest year, even though small out-of-state gifts appeared across seven states.
Recipient Variety
In the latest year the foundation funded 16 distinct recipients (16 grants), with 11 new grantees and five repeat recipients across three years, indicating a fairly broad and independent recipient set for a micro-foundation.
New Applicants
Behaviorally the foundation added many new recipients (11 of 16 in 2024 and 15 of 15 in 2023), suggesting newcomers can enter the portfolio, but filings state grants are by preselection and no public application or contact route is visible, so access for unfamiliar applicants likely depends on referral or trustee selection rather than an open application process.
